  From CTV News at 6 pm: The Canadian wine industry has been hit hard this year with frost, wildfires and new taxes. The biggest challenge though may be convincing Canadians that the wines are worth buying.   On CTV’s The Social, we celebrate the long weekend by raising a glass to trailblazing Canadian wineries. These industry pioneers are leading the way in many areas, like new winemaking techniques and strong environmental practices. They’re also leaders in the quality of wines they produce.
